How Big Of The Storage Unit Should You Rent?

Probably the most common question that crosses someone’s mind when he plans to use a self-storage unit is how much space does he need. After finding affordable self-storage units, you must consider whether should you rent a big or small storage space.

In this post, we have mentioned the pros and cons of using large storage units.

You would have ample storage space


Chances are you don’t have many things to store at present, but what if you would need more space in the future? Renting a large storage space gives you an advantage of extra space for the future. Whenever you need to move out things from your living space, you won’t have to worry about renting another storage space.

You have to pay more for that extra space

There is no brainer everything comes at a certain price, that you have to pay. If you’re renting a larger space, you have to spend extra from your pocket. It all depends on how large is space and for how long are you going to use it. The best way to save money is to do a little research to find the best deals on storage units.

You don’t have to rent another unit

With ample space, you can store as many items as you can without worrying about running out of space. When you rent a large storage space now, you don’t have to move out of a smaller unit later. Though it seems a feasible option to save some money, it takes efforts to move from one storage unit to another. So, future-proof your storage unit now to avoid a hassle in the future.

Clearly, there are more pros than cons when you rent a large storage unit. Before you rent a costly storage unit, make sure to find affordable self-storage units near your area.
